Request InfoInstrument Systems GmbHInstrument Systems will be presenting its latest VTC 4000 infrared camera for the near-field analysis of narrow-band emitters. Industry-standard VCSELs emit in more than one polarization state, thus impeding error-free measurement. Thanks to a new one-shot process, the VTC 4000 simultaneously measures the spatial polarization of single emitters of an array and supplies the necessary information to reduce the polarization dependency of the measurement setup.
